The  editor,  upon  receiving  a   manuscript  submission,  will   decide  if  the  paper  should  be   peer-­‐reviewed.  If  the  decision   is  “no,”  the  editor  will  reject   the  paper.  If  the  decision  is  yes,   the  process  of  inviting  individ-­‐ uals  to  revise  the  manuscript   begins.’   2. The  peer-­‐reviewers  provide  a   general  impression  about  the   paper.  Typically,  these  include   suggestions  to  revise  the  paper   and  resubmit.     3. The  editor  receives  from  the   authors  a  revised  version  of   the  manuscript  and  he-­‐she  will   decide  if  the  new  version  is  ac-­‐ ceptable  or  not,  and  often  will   send  it  to  peer-­‐review  again,   trying  to  have  the  same  re-­‐ viewers  look  at  the  revised   manuscript.  This  process  can   have  multiple  iterations  with   the  authors.   This  peer-­‐review  process  gives   credibility  to  publications  and  is  not   only  used  for  defining  which  papers   should  be  published,  but  also  for   making  decisions  on  funding  of  re-­‐ search  projects.    Additionally,  jour-­‐ nals  quite  often  suggest  to  authors   their  acceptance  rates,  some  proud   to  reject  60%  or  more  of  the  sub-­‐ missions  without  even  sending  to   peer-­‐review.    Journals  define  them-­‐ selves,  not  only  thematically,  but   also  on  the  types  of  papers  they   publish.  Many  journals  emphasize   originality  and  positive  results.  It  is   more  difficult  to  publish  the  results   of  a  well-­‐designed  clinical  trial   when  they  are  negative.     Therefore,  the  challenge  is  in   how  to  improve  the  peer-­‐review   process.  Dentistry  3000  is  trying  to   address  that  by  increasing  con-­‐ sistency  among  reviews  and  by  pub-­‐ lishing  independently  from  the  au-­‐ thors  and  their  affiliations.  Dentistry   3000  has  published  close  to  70%  of   its  submissions.  The  main  goal  is  to   disseminate  information,  and  pub-­‐ lish  in  all  areas  and  topics  relevant   to  dental,  oral  and  craniofacial  re-­‐ search.  Authors  are  not  charged   publication  fees.    Once  there  is   enough  material,  Dentistry  3000’s   contents  will  be  listed  in  PubMed.  In   the  future,  scientific  publications   will  receive  bigger  emphasis  on  re-­‐ actions  to  papers  after  publishing,   rather  than  the  delayed  peer-­‐review   process,  which  could  be  stream-­‐ lined  to  be  less  demanding,  since   this  process  will  continue  to  rely  on   trust.  Alternatives  such  as  evaluat-­‐ ing  raw  data  are  too  demanding  and   time  consuming  to  be  feasible.
